In the rubber sector, reclaimed butyl typically shows a Shore A hardness of 60‑70 and a density near 0.92 g/cm³. Tensile strength is usually in the 8‑10 MPa range with elongation at break of 300‑400 %. The material also offers low compression set, often around 20 % after heating at 70 °C, making it suitable for sealing applications. These typical values align with the performance expectations for virgin butyl rubber in automotive and construction uses.
End users such as tyre manufacturers, gasket producers and construction material suppliers commonly source this reclaimed rubber for inner‑tyres, seals and durable molded components. Importers should first validate Minar Reclaimation Pvt. Ltd.’s corporate registration in India, request its GST and PAN numbers, and obtain a copy of the address proof. A detailed product data sheet that outlines the source of the reclaimed butyl waste and any processing steps, such as depolymerisation, will help assess suitability. Request recent laboratory results for density, hardness and tensile strength to compare against the typical values listed.
Shipping from Punjab usually involves inland transport to major ports such as Nhava Sheva or Mundra. Buyers need to agree on Incoterms - FOB Ludhiana or CIF the destination - and clarify whether the supplier can provide bulk bagging or container loading. Payment structures commonly include a letter of credit at sight or a 30 % advance with balance upon presentation of shipping documents; exact terms must be settled with Minar Reclaimation Pvt. Ltd.
To ensure product quality, arrange an independent inspection before loading that checks for metal impurity levels and confirms the rubber meets the claimed hardness and tensile specifications. Ask for a certificate of analysis that records the batch’s density, hardness and tensile strength. Keeping a retained sample for in‑house testing after receipt will provide additional assurance of conformity.
